The average hourly wage for a Dermatologist in the United States is $171 as of August 27, 2021, but the salary range typically falls between $147 and $200.

The average Dermatologist salary in the United States is $355,700 as of August 27, 2021, but the range typically falls between $305,500 and $415,000.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, …

Schedule & Working Hours. All physicians will work long hours. The ‘when’ of the matter depends partially on where they work. For the most part, dermatologists see patients for nonemergency concerns. This means that they are more likely to hold regular office hours as opposed to a general surgeon or pediatrician, who deal with emergent issues.
